Why is energy storage important?
Energy storage allows energy to be saved for use at a later time. It helps maintain the balance between energy supply and demand, which can vary hourly, seasonally, and by location. Energy can be stored in various forms, including: When people talk about energy storage, they typically mean storing electricity for our power grids.
What is energy storage?
Energy storage involves converting energy from forms that are difficult to store to more conveniently or economically storable forms. Some technologies provide short-term energy storage, while others can endure for much longer. Bulk energy storage is currently dominated by hydroelectric dams, both conventional as well as pumped.
Where is energy stored?
Similar to power-to-liquid and power-to-gas concepts, energy may be stored in solid materials, for example in metals such as Iron, Aluminium and non-metallic materials such as Sulfur. Energy in the form of electricity or solar heat is stored chemically and can be released on-demand.

Which energy storage method is most commonly used?
Hydropower, a mechanical energy storage method, is the most widely adopted mechanical energy storage, and has been in use for centuries. Large hydropower dams have been energy storage sites for more than one hundred years.
What is mechanical energy storage?
15.2. Mechanical energy storage Mechanical energy can be stored in terms of either potential or kinetic forms. Potential energy within material systems arises from imposed forces, characterized by stored energy derived from the integral of force over a distance.
